On this week’s episode, we’re joined by Alice Morrison, the adventurer who swapped a high-flying media career for a tent, two camels, and a life of radical freedom. From milking a camel on her 60th birthday to walking the length of Saudi Arabia, Alice proves it’s never just about physical grit - it’s about daring to live on your own terms. Whether you’re wondering if you could still reinvent yourself, or just daydreaming about what it might feel like to ditch the 9–5 and head for the desert, this conversation will nudge you to ask: what’s really stopping you? Because no one tells you that 60 can be the start of your boldest chapter yet.
